toggle在编程中是什么意思

不及物动词 其他 123

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在编程中,toggle(切换)是指在两个或多个状态之间进行切换的操作。它可以用于控制程序的某些功能或行为的开关。

    在编程中,我们经常需要根据特定条件或用户的输入来切换程序的行为或状态。这时,我们可以使用toggle来实现这种切换。

    例如,我们可以通过一个按钮来控制一个灯的开关状态。当按钮被按下时,灯的状态从关闭切换到打开;再次按下按钮时,灯的状态又从打开切换到关闭。这个过程就是toggle的应用。

    在编程语言中,我们可以使用条件语句(如if语句)来实现toggle。通过判断当前状态,我们可以根据需要进行切换。例如,如果灯的状态为打开,则执行关闭操作;如果灯的状态为关闭,则执行打开操作。

    除了用于控制设备或功能的开关,toggle还可以用于切换程序的显示模式、用户界面的布局、数据的排序方式等。它可以使程序更加灵活和易于使用。

    总之,toggle在编程中是指在两个或多个状态之间进行切换的操作。它可以通过条件语句来实现,用于控制程序的功能、行为、显示模式等的切换。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在编程中,toggle是指在两个或多个状态之间切换或交替的操作。这个术语通常用于描述一个变量、开关或按钮的行为,可以在不同的状态之间切换。

    下面是关于toggle在编程中的一些常见用法和意义:

    1. 开关状态切换:toggle经常用于描述一个开关或按钮的行为,可以通过点击或触摸来切换其状态。比如,在一个网页上有一个按钮,当点击一次时,按钮的颜色为红色,再次点击时,按钮的颜色变为绿色,这就是一个toggle操作。

    2. 状态切换:toggle也可以用来表示在两个或多个状态之间切换的操作。例如,一个变量可以有两种状态,比如布尔值true和false,可以使用toggle操作将其从一个状态切换到另一个状态。

    3. 显示和隐藏元素:在前端开发中,toggle常用于控制元素的显示和隐藏。通过toggle操作,可以在用户点击一个按钮或执行某个事件时,切换元素的可见性。比如,点击一个按钮可以展开或收起一个下拉菜单。

    4. 切换类名或样式:toggle还可以用来切换元素的类名或样式。通过toggle操作,可以在用户执行某个事件时,动态地改变元素的样式。比如,当用户点击一个按钮时,可以使用toggle操作来切换按钮的样式,从而实现按钮的动态效果。

    5. 切换数据结构:在一些编程语言中,toggle也可以用来切换数据结构。比如,在C语言中,可以使用toggle操作来切换一个变量的值为1或0,从而实现对数据结构的切换。

    总而言之,toggle在编程中表示在两个或多个状态之间切换或交替的操作。它可以用于控制开关状态、元素的显示和隐藏、类名或样式的切换,以及数据结构的切换等。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在编程中,toggle是一个常用的术语,它指的是在两个或多个状态之间切换。通常情况下,toggle可以用来表示一个开关的状态,比如开关的开和关,或者一个复选框的选中和未选中状态。

    在编程中,我们可以使用toggle来控制程序中的各种状态和行为。通过切换不同的状态,我们可以实现不同的功能和效果。下面将介绍几种常见的toggle的应用场景和实现方法。

    1. 切换开关状态
      在很多应用中,我们经常会遇到需要切换开关状态的情况,比如音频播放器的播放和暂停按钮,网页中的折叠和展开内容等。通过使用toggle,我们可以很方便地实现这种功能。一般来说,我们可以使用一个布尔变量来表示开关的状态,然后通过点击事件或者其他触发条件来切换这个变量的值。

    示例代码:

    var isSwitchOn = false;
    
    function toggleSwitch() {
      isSwitchOn = !isSwitchOn;
      if (isSwitchOn) {
        // 执行开关打开时的逻辑
      } else {
        // 执行开关关闭时的逻辑
      }
    }
    
    1. 切换类名或样式
      在网页开发中,我们经常需要根据某个条件来切换元素的类名或样式,以改变其外观或行为。这时,我们可以使用toggle来动态地切换类名或样式。比如,我们可以在点击按钮时切换按钮的样式,或者在滚动页面时切换导航栏的样式。

    示例代码:

    <button id="toggleBtn">Toggle</button>
    <div id="box" class="box"></div>
    
    <script>
    var btn = document.getElementById("toggleBtn");
    var box = document.getElementById("box");
    
    btn.addEventListener("click", function() {
      box.classList.toggle("active");
    });
    </script>
    
    <style>
    .box {
      width: 100px;
      height: 100px;
      background-color: red;
    }
    
    .active {
      background-color: green;
    }
    </style>
    
    1. 切换显示和隐藏
      另一个常见的应用场景是切换元素的显示和隐藏。比如,在网页中我们可以通过点击按钮来显示或隐藏某个元素,或者在菜单中切换子菜单的显示和隐藏。通过使用toggle,我们可以很方便地实现这种功能。

    示例代码:

    <button id="toggleBtn">Toggle</button>
    <div id="content" style="display: none;">Hello, world!</div>
    
    <script>
    var btn = document.getElementById("toggleBtn");
    var content = document.getElementById("content");
    
    btn.addEventListener("click", function() {
      if (content.style.display === "none") {
        content.style.display = "block";
      } else {
        content.style.display = "none";
      }
    });
    </script>
    

    总结:
    toggle在编程中指的是在两个或多个状态之间切换。它可以用来控制程序中的各种状态和行为,比如切换开关状态、切换类名或样式、切换显示和隐藏等。我们可以使用布尔变量、类名切换或样式切换来实现toggle功能。根据具体的需求和场景,选择合适的方式来实现toggle操作。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部